Your scope’s display should now look similar to Figure 31. Using the
scope’s default rising edge type trigger, we can see two distinctly different
rising edge speeds on this waveform. Also notice that the slower
transitioning edge appears dimmer. This is because the slower
transitioning edges occur less often than the faster transitioning edges.
Perhaps these slower transitioning edges are in violation of meeting
minimum required specifications. Let’s first set up the scope to measure
the rise times of this signal, and then we will set up the scope to uniquely
trigger on the violation edges.
